Determine the Value of Your Old Laptops

In what ways can organizations precisely assess the worth of their outdated laptops? When evaluating the worth of older devices, organizations should examine several critical considerations. Initially, the age and current condition of the laptops hold a significant role; laptops that are newer and well-maintained tend to sell for greater amounts. Key specifications like processor speed, RAM, and storage capacity likewise play a substantial role in determining worth.

Furthermore, market demand for particular brands or models can shift, impacting the potential for resale. Enterprises should examine existing market trends and review comparable listings on resale channels to determine competitive pricing.

It is equally important to evaluate any pre-installed software and warranties that may enhance the device's value. Finally, organizations may consider professional appraisal services for a more accurate assessment. By methodically reviewing these components, organizations can effectively determine the value of their old laptops, securing the greatest return on investment during the device recovery process.

Top Techniques to Sell or Recycle Your Old Laptops

Businesses can consider a range of effective methods to dispose of or resell their old laptops effectively. A widely used method is using online marketplaces, such as eBay or Amazon, where they can connect with a wide audience. Another option involves partnering with specialized resellers who specialize in refurbished electronics, offering a streamlined process for selling multiple units at once.

Additionally, companies can consider trade-in programs provided by manufacturers, which frequently offer discounts toward upcoming orders. For sustainability-minded companies, disposing of equipment through certified e-waste comprehensive article programs ensures environmentally sound disposal while meeting established guidelines.

Community organizations and schools are often willing to accept contributions, providing a tax deduction while contributing to community development. As a final strategy, organizing a device buyback program can generate enthusiasm and streamline large-scale transactions. Through the use of these strategies, businesses can get the most value from their outdated devices while promoting sustainability.

Security Compliance and Data Protection

In an era where data breaches are increasingly common, compliance and data security are essential for any asset recovery partner. Companies need to select partners that follow relevant regulations, such as GDPR and HIPAA, to protect confidential data during the recovery process. A reliable partner should have stringent data destruction protocols, ensuring that all data is permanently removed from devices before resale or disposal. Additionally, certifications such as NAID AAA and R2 reflect adherence to high standards in data security and environmental responsibility. By choosing an asset recovery partner that emphasizes compliance and data security, businesses can mitigate risks, protect their reputations, and increase the value recovered from their retired laptop assets.

Implement Data Security Measures Before Disposal

Before disposing of laptops, establishing strong data security protocols is critical to secure sensitive data. Businesses must place importance on the secure removal of data stored on their devices to prevent unauthorized access post-disposal. This requires utilizing specialized software that adheres to industry standards for data erasure, guaranteeing that all data is permanently deleted.

Moreover, physical destruction of hard drives can be essential for highly sensitive data. Techniques such as shredding or degaussing ensure the data becomes unreadable, providing an extra layer of security. It is furthermore necessary to keep thorough records of the disposal process, noting the techniques utilized and the individuals involved.

Educating employees on the value of data security during asset recovery can further enhance safeguards against potential breaches. By establishing comprehensive security protocols, organizations can mitigate risks associated with data exposure, thereby preserving their reputation and compliance with compliance standards.

Conserving Natural Resources

Laptop recovery greatly contributes to the protection of natural resources. By reclaiming elements such as metals, plastics, and glass, the reliance on virgin materials is reduced, lessening the environmental impact associated with mining and manufacturing. For instance, extracting metals like gold and copper from new sources is resource-intensive, while reprocessing existing materials demands significantly less energy and water. Furthermore, laptop recycling initiatives minimizes the carbon footprint linked to fabrication and logistics operations. By repurposing and restoring devices, companies can maximize the longevity of their technology, further conserving resources. This approach not only benefits the environment but also cultivates a circular economy, promoting a sustainable approach to electronic consumption and waste management.

How to Assess Your Laptop Recovery ROI

How can companies properly measure the financial return from laptop asset retrieval efforts? To properly evaluate financial returns, businesses should first calculate the total costs associated with the recovery process, including shipping, restoration, and secure data removal. Following this, they must examine the revenue produced by remarketing or recycling the reclaimed devices. This requires tracking revenue from resale value and potential savings from reduced disposal costs.

Furthermore, businesses can assess subjective improvements, such as enhanced brand recognition through environmentally responsible methods and boosted workforce engagement from ethical asset oversight. Examining these factors yields a thorough assessment of the program's effectiveness.

Finally, establishing critical performance metrics enables organizations measure advancement over time, ensuring that the laptop asset recovery process continues to support broader organizational goals. By thoroughly analyzing both quantitative and qualitative aspects, businesses are able to make data-driven decisions with respect to their asset recovery strategies.

What Certifications Should Your Asset Recovery Partner Hold?

A reputable asset recovery partner ought to hold certifications like R2, e-Stewards, and ISO 14001. Such credentials ensure adherence to environmental standards, data security protocols, and ethical recycling practices, thus improving credibility and reliability in the services they provide.
